Yeah, 5 gal is about as small as you can go and have stable heat and water quality.
It may not be true where you live, but where I live it's about the same price to get all the stuff for a 10 gallon setup as it is for a 5 gallon setup, so look into that.
10 gallons would also give you room for tank mates if you want.

>>2057992
They're territorial, so it's other bettas or gourami cousins that cause issues. So any tank mates need to be visually different from bettas, no bright colors or long fins. You also want to watch out for agressive fish that would nip his long fins, since bettas are relatively slow swimmers.

For example, I have cory catfish, african dwarf frogs and harlequin rasboras in with my betta.

The cory cats look different and are bottom dwellers, out of his way.
African dwarf frogs hang out near the top with him, but they are frogs, not fish, so he doesn't care them at all.
The harlequin rasboras are different looking, and also co-exist in the wild with bettas, so no issue there.

Bettas also have individual personalities and can be more uptight or laid-back depending on the fish, so what works for one betta may not work for another.

Mine lives in a 20 gallon with some cory cats. Happiest betta I've ever seen in my damn life. I've kept previous ones in 10 gal tanks. This guy was in a 40 gal for a while, but I think it was actually too big for him, and he didn't like sharing it with female guppies.

I'd go with a five gallon at the smallest, ten if you want a small community, twenty if you want your betta to feel like a king.
